Why “Salt and Light”
“Salt” is connected to purity, flavor, and preservation (enduring). “Sharing salt” with someone was a symbol of friendship and/or peace and even described as a covenant. In scripture Jesus pairs “Salt” with “Light” (Matthew 5:13-16), the Light that shines to the nations. “Light” often serves as a metaphor for wisdom and understanding. Isaiah connected Light with “God’s Instruction”. Likewise, we are called to be a “Light”, an embodiment of and a witness to God’s instruction. Isaiah refers to “The Servant” being the “Salvation”, which is the Hebrew word “Yeshua” (translation: Jesus). In Isaiah 42 God says to The Servant “I will make you a Covenant of the people, a Light to the nations to open blind eyes …”
